Look at the location of the hotel

When you decide to go on vacation, choosing the right hotel location is one of the most difficult and important aspects. And, being well located can help you get more out of your vacation days and even save money on transportation.

One of the first aspects that you should check is that the area in which it is located is safe and that it is not a conflictive neighborhood. On the other hand, it is recommended that you locate where the places you want to visit are located, and that you look for the hotel in a location as close as possible. If you want it to be close to the center, one way to find your way is to look at the number of metro stops to the center, or the minutes it takes by car. Also, a very useful tool, which most places have reservation website, it is a map to see the geographical location of the hotel.

Read the booking conditions

To avoid surprises, once the reservation is made and before completing the process, read the conditions carefully, and take a good look at the price supplements,  and in everything that refers to changes, cancellations or claims. Check how far in advance you can cancel the reservation and if there is a cancellation charge. In this way, you will be able to know what your options are if you finally cannot go. Also, keep in mind the maximum number of people per room and see if the payment is made at the time of booking or when you arrive at the hotel.

Don’t forget to print the reservation

A reservation made over the Internet has the same legal value as a traditional contract, so it is important that you print it before arriving at the hotel . Although it is not usually mandatory to have it printed, it is highly recommended, since if an incident occurs, you will have a copy of your contract at hand. The most common is that you receive it by email to the address you provided when making the reservation, and that you can download it at any time. However, it is recommended that you carry it by hand.

Avoid peak season

When it comes to booking a hotel online, the best deals are usually found either well in advance or at the last minute. In case you need the reservation for high occupancy dates, such as Christmas, Easter, or summer, it is best to plan it in advance, otherwise the prices could rise considerably. On the contrary, if you have the opportunity to travel in the low season, you can allow yourself to wait until the last moment, as attractive offers often arise.
